i'm gathering the hardware information for workarounds of the
"headphone / master swap" problem.
on some onboard sound chips and notebooks, the "headphone" volume is
used as "master" volume. if you have such a device, please let me
know the following:
1. the name of the device (mobo, notebook)
2. whether "master" is connected to any jack?
3. output of "lspci -xv" (of the multimedia entry only)
4. output of "lspci -nv" (of the multimedia entry only)
5. ac97 codec name (found in /proc/asound/card0/ac97#0)
